Atlanta United 2-0 Nashville SC: Post-match reaction

Atlanta United saw themselves return to Mercedes-Benz Stadium and the win column for the first time since March 7, led by a resurgent Pity Martinez who scored two outrageous goals Saturday night against Nashville SC. Interim manager Stephen Glass will be happy to see his stint start on a positive note as Atlanta looks to climb its way back up the standings in the Eastern Conference.
